Understanding Infertility

Infertility is usually defined as the inability to conceive after a year of regular, timed intercourse. It can involve:

  • Women: ovulation, egg quality, uterus, tubes, and hormones.
  • Men: sperm count, motility, morphology, hormones.
  • Both: lifestyle, stress, nutrition, and toxin exposure.

Common Causes of Infertility

There are several causes; some seem tiny. But fertility is sensitive like a fragile thread. Small imbalances turn into bigger trouble. Today, one major trigger is lifestyle: poor gut health, inflammation, sitting too much, odd sleep cycles, and processed or irregular eating. These slowly push couples toward an infertility hospital for help.

In women, common causes include PCOS, PCOD, blocked fallopian tubes, poor egg quality, fibroids, endometriosis, thyroid imbalance, and stress-driven hormonal shifts. In men, it is often low sperm count, poor motility or morphology, varicocele, hormonal issues, testicular injury, obesity, smoking, alcohol, and long-term stress. Yes, men carry a huge part of this story too.

When should you see an infertility doctor?

Meet an infertility specialist if:

  • You’ve tried for 12 months (or 6 if over 35)
  • Cycles are irregular or painful
  • You have PCOS, fibroids, thyroid issues
  • Semen analysis isn’t normal
  • Miscarriages repeat themselves

Sometimes early clarity saves months of worry, even years.
